Description
Allegheny Mountain Institute cultivates healthy communities through food and education. Its 18-month fellowship program includes farm and food study fellows who receive education on Allegheny educational farm, as well as community action fellows who work with regional partner organizations for community impact. AMI's Waynesboro educational farm is a half-acre vegetable farm and 12-bed courtyard that offers curricular and co-curricular activities for students and teachers in Waynesboro public schools while integrating sustainable agriculture practices.

Program areas at Allegheny Mountain Institute

Allegheny education farm : 6 month food and fellowship program utilizing farm intensive education to cultivate leaders who support communities to develop resilient food systems through education, gardening, farming and nutrition.
Community action fellowship : community impact work with regional partner organizations. Ami's community action fellows serve as growers, educators, and connectors to increase the amount and accessibility of local food in our region, and to demonstrate the connection between food and health. Fellows are provided a cost of living salary during the community action phase of the fellowship.
Ami farm at augusta health a farm-to-hospital initiative that comprises a 1+ acre farm providing produce to a 250 bed hospital, a prescription produce intervention for diet-related disease, and community education about nutrition and gardening.
Waynesboro educational farm a farm-to-school initiative that is comprised of a half acre vegetable farm and a 12-bed courtyard that offers curricular and co-curricular activities for the students and teachers in the waynesboro public schools and integrates produce into the school and community.
